Mehmed ordered the development of the road of greased logs throughout Galata to the north aspect of your Golden Horn and dragged his ships more than the hill, immediately into the Golden Horn on 22 April, bypassing the chain barrier.[seventy seven] This motion severely threatened the movement of provides from Genoese ships through the nominally neutral colony of Pera and it demoralized the Byzantine defenders. To the night of 28 April, an attempt was manufactured to wipe out the Ottoman ships already from the Golden Horn employing fireplace ships however the Ottomans forced the Christians to retreat with a lot of casualties.

Map of the executive heart of Constantinople. The structures of the Great Palace are revealed in their approximate situation as derived from literary sources. Surviving constructions are in black. The palace was located in the southeastern corner with the peninsula where Constantinople is positioned, at the rear of the Hippodrome along with the Hagia Sophia. The palace is considered by Students to have already been a number of pavilions, very similar to the Ottoman-period Topkapı Palace that succeeded it.

It declined significantly throughout the following century when elements of the complicated ended up demolished or filled with rubble. Over the sack of Constantinople via the Fourth Crusade, the palace was plundered from the soldiers of Boniface of Montferrat. Though the following Latin emperors ongoing to use the palace advanced, they lacked dollars for its maintenance. The last Latin emperor, Baldwin II, went as far as eradicating the guide roofs of your palace and marketing them.

Mehmed the Conqueror ascended the Ottoman throne on two occasions. The main arrived when he was twelve many years just after his father, Murad II, abdicated the throne According to a peace accord with powerful factions within the empire. The next arrived on February 18, 1451, when his father passed away.

It is said that Constantine, throwing aside his purple imperial regalia, led the final cost against the incoming Ottomans, perishing in the ensuing fight in the streets along with his soldiers. The Venetian Nicolò Barbaro claimed in his diary that Constantine hanged himself at this time when the Turks broke in on the San Romano gate. In the long run, his destiny remains unidentified.[Take note 10]

The Ottoman Empire was famous for the quality of its gold- and silversmiths, and specially for your jewellery they generated. Jewelry experienced certain importance as it had been usually given at weddings, as a gift that would be employed being a type of savings.[seven] Silver was the most typical product made use of, with gold reserved for more superior-status items; designs generally shown complicated filigree work and integrated Persian and Byzantine motifs.

The empire officially ended about the 1st November 1922, if the Ottoman sultanate was abolished and Turkey was declared a republic. The Ottoman caliphate ongoing as an establishment, with drastically lessened authority, until it also was abolished over the third March 1924.
